Output 40891f2ce1052c93469131b8e136572ed1038db0c08fcf2b178cbf7de8d7906f:0

value
21483965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89ff1364c6e8221ef778c4d9819421b9e87f5bc3 OP_EQUAL
address
MLUpNghLS3YXuuF3M8tBEAW2Qz4nmL5e6G
transaction
40891f2ce1052c93469131b8e136572ed1038db0c08fcf2b178cbf7de8d7906f
spent
true